HSH28 wrote:Or alternatively, Operation Flashpoint 2 will probably be a better 'game'.


Agreed, OF:2 will run on the consoles and be much more approachable, it will sell in big numbers and therefore be deemed a success. My fear is that it will lack depth of game play. Here comes a massive generalisation and as such should not be considered flaming but... Console games tend to be played for a few months then something new and shiny comes along and the masses jump on that. This is also true of a lot of PC games, but a few are played in large number for years. The PC gaming community look for these long lasting games. A clan expect to get a couple of years out of a game, not the few months a lot of console gamers expect. Most of the CoD community are pissed off with Activison for releasing new CoD titles each year! It can take 4-6 months for them to fix them to the point we can play them in competition, for them to release a new title when we are only half way through a years competition spoils it for everyone.

Back to ArmA-II and OF:2 one will sell in large numbers and be played for a few months the other will be bought and played by a much smaller group but played for years...
